From: Magnus Jacobsson Date: Sun, 2 Jan 2022 11:47:45 +0000 (+0100) Subject: plugin/visio: use only the GVDLL symbol enable storage-class attributes in gvplugin_v... X-Git-Tag: 3.0.0~84^2~1 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=2be61410fad5909bbb1b7bda9ef7be9a8af55d99;p=graphviz plugin/visio: use only the GVDLL symbol enable storage-class attributes in gvplugin_visio.c Anything that depends on storage-class attributes already define both GVC_EXPORTS and WIN32_DLL. --- diff --git a/plugin/visio/gvplugin_visio.c b/plugin/visio/gvplugin_visio.c index f58f2690f..cbb17097f 100644 --- a/plugin/visio/gvplugin_visio.c +++ b/plugin/visio/gvplugin_visio.c @@ -25,16 +25,12 @@ static gvplugin_api_t apis[] = { {(api_t)0, 0}, }; -#ifdef WIN32_DLL /*visual studio*/ +#ifdef GVDLL #ifndef GVPLUGIN_VISIO_EXPORTS __declspec(dllimport) gvplugin_library_t gvplugin_visio_LTX_library = { "visio", apis }; #else __declspec(dllexport) gvplugin_library_t gvplugin_visio_LTX_library = { "visio", apis }; #endif -#else /*end visual studio*/ -#ifdef GVDLL -__declspec(dllexport) gvplugin_library_t gvplugin_visio_LTX_library = { "visio", apis }; #else gvplugin_library_t gvplugin_visio_LTX_library = { "visio", apis }; #endif -#endif